Abstract Decentralized identifiers DIDs are a new type of identifier that enables verifiable, decentralized digital identity. A DID identifies any subject e. In contrast to typical, federated identifiers, DIDs have been designed so that they may be decoupled from centralized registries, identity providers, and certificate authorities. Specifically, while other parties might be used to help enable the discovery of information related to a DID , the design enables the controller of a DID to prove control over it without requiring permission from any other party. Each DID document can express cryptographic material, verification methods , or services , which provide a set of mechanisms enabling a DID controller to prove control of the DID.
  • In This Problem, Your Answers Should Be Mathematical Expressions Involving A Variable.?

    Services enable trusted interactions associated with the DID subject. This document specifies the DID syntax, a common data model, core properties, serialized representations, DID operations, and an explanation of the process of resolving DIDs to the resources that they represent.     Surprising Exploding Firework A mortar fires a shell of mass at speed v0. However, rather than creating a shower of colored flares, it breaks into just two pieces, a smaller 1 4 piece of mass m and a larger piece of mass m. Both pieces land at exactly the same time. The smaller piece 5 lands perilously close to the mortar at a distance of zero from the mortar. The larger piece lands a distance d from the mortar. If there had been no explosion, the shell would have landed a distance r from the mortar. Assume that air resistance and the mass of the shell's explosive charge are negligible. Part A Find the distance d from the mortar at which the larger piece of the shell lands. Express d in terms of r. Hint 1. Find the position of the center of mass in terms of r The two exploded pieces of the shell land at the same time.
  • Physics - Dot Product Help!? | Yahoo Answers

    At the moment of landing, what is the distance xcm from the mortar to the center of mass of the exploded pieces? Express your answer in terms of r. Key idea The explosion only exerts internal forces on the particles. The only external force acting on the twopiece system is gravity, so the center of mass will continue along the original trajectory of the shell. Find the position of the center of mass in terms of d The larger piece of the shell lands a distance d from the mortar, and the smaller piece lands a distance zero from the mortar. What is xcm , the final distance of the shell's center of mass from the mortar? Express your answer in terms of d.
